A mantel package electric fire is a cost-effective option for renters and homeowners who want to add style to their home. In contrast to traditional gas or wood fireplaces, these suites don't require expensive construction, venting or permits and are often installed in as little as 30 minutes. These suites do away with the need for chimney checks and cleaning, as well in the expense of fuel and maintenance costs.
The mantel is typically constructed with high-quality materials, such as wood or stone. It adds style and class to any room. It is available in a variety of designs, from timeless and classic to modern and cutting-edge, there is an electric fireplace mantel set to complement every home style.
The efficiency of heat generated by an electric fire is a key feature. While traditional wood and gas fires can be extremely inefficient electric fires convert nearly all of the electricity they consume into heat. Additionally there are many models that have adjustable heat settings, meaning that you can adjust the power of heating to your specific needs.
Electric fireplaces can be used in homes with pets or children of a small age. With no open flame they are less likely to start fires in homes than their natural counterparts and they don't produce any harmful gasses. Additionally, they do not require a flue, or chimney for operation which means you can install them in any location.

Safety
Electric fireplaces are safer around pets and children as in comparison to traditional wood-burning or gas fireplaces. This is due to the fact that there is no actual flame burning, and so the flames aren't able to be able to burn pets or people if they get too close. Additionally, there are no sparks flying out or any hazardous gases released by the fire that can cause injury or poisoning.
A lot of electric fireplaces have a screen of protection that is cool to touch, even when the heat level is raised. This is designed to protect anyone from being burned if they accidentally touch the fireplace. Some of these units have timers which can be set to turn off the fireplace on a pre-programmed basis. This feature reduces energy consumption and lowers electricity bills.
The style of the fireplace can also play a role in how safe it is to use. It is crucial to select a fireplace made of premium materials that have a solid structure. This will ensure that it's sturdy and durable, making it more resistant to wear and tear.
You should also consider the weight of any items that you're planning on putting on top of your fireplace into consideration. Heavy items such as mirrors and framed art may create too much pressure on the fireplace, which can cause it to bend with time. This is why you should choose the fireplace that has an edging or a mantel that can support the weight of the objects you plan to exhibit on it.

It is also important to consider the height of other elements in the room when deciding the location for your electric fireplace. If you place it too high, it can create a feeling of overcrowded and stop it from looking like an actual fireplace. If it is mounted too low, it can make it difficult to reach or use.
When selecting a fireplace, you should also consider the capacity of its heating. The BTU and wattage of the fireplace will determine how warm your home will be as well as the cost to run it. When looking for an electric mantel fireplace You should also think about the style and materials used. There are several choices to pick from that include cast stone, wood and even metal. Each has its own benefits and disadvantages. Wood is a popular choice because it's sturdy, flexible, and can be painted or stained to match your home's color scheme. Cast stone is another popular choice due to its durability and comes in many different finishes. It's also simple to install and can be stained or painted to match your style preferences.
When selecting a mantel to mount, remember that it should be placed at least 12 inches higher than the opening of the fireplace. This is recommended by the National Fire Protection Agency to protect your home and to ensure that the suite is up to code. You can also add more support to the structure by installing corbels. It is a decorative element that improves the overall appeal of the structure and can be used as a support for heavy items like mirrors or framed works art.
